UK Gambling Market Projected to Grow by $3.51 Billion with AI Integration from 2025 to 2029

The Future of UK Gambling: Growth Driven by AI and Online Platforms



The UK gambling market is entering a transformative phase, projected to achieve remarkable growth of USD 3.51 billion from 2025 to 2029. This notable change is primarily driven by the increasing prominence of online gambling platforms and the implementation of artificial intelligence (AI) solutions that enhance user experiences and operational efficiencies.

Online Platforms Lead the Charge


The shift towards digital gambling platforms has redefined how traditional gambling operates. With internet access and the prevalence of smartphones, private enterprises have rolled out systems that provide access to popular games like Blackjack, Poker, and Slot Machines. The online gambling sector is growing at an astonishing rate, estimated to increase by 5.4% annually during the forecast period.

Cashless transactions and customizable budgets have made gambling more accessible than ever. There is a notable trend where sports betting has gained enormous traction, especially during major sporting events such as the NFL season. Leveraging modern technologies, online platforms, and high-speed internet, betting has become a real-time and dynamic activity.

The Role of AI in Market Transformation


AI is not just a buzzword; it plays a crucial role in the operational structure of online gambling. By utilizing AI-driven systems, companies can offer enhanced player interactions through live dealers and tailor recommendations based on user data. This development bridges the gap between the physical casino experience and its digital counterpart, significantly enhancing user engagement. The integration of AI also strengthens fraud prevention measures, ensuring a safer gambling environment for users.

Challenges in the Expanding Landscape


While the growth potential signals a promising future, challenges lurk beneath the surface. One urgent issue is the increased exposure of children to online gambling, leading to public outcry for stricter regulations on gambling advertisements. Critics highlight how certain ads target younger audiences, sometimes utilizing familiar characters from children’s stories to attract underage viewers.

Moreover, the coexistence of virtual and traditional payment methods raises concerns over identity theft and hacking. The regulation of online gambling remains a significant challenge, as the need for comprehensive frameworks to protect consumers becomes more crucial.
